If an item is 1/3 off, to calculate the final price simply divide the original price by 3. true or false
Sergeu [11.5K]
False..

if it was asking for 1/3 of the original price, it would be true
but 1/3 off....means u are paying 2/3...so u would multiply the original price by 2, then divide by 3...or u would take the original price and subtract 1/3 * the original price
